Two runners in Hogan colours for Group One feature

 
8 Feb 2017

Sir Patrick and Justine, Lady Hogan's colours will be prominent on Waikato's biggest day of racing at Te Rapa on Saturday.


Ronchi and Abidewithme will go around in the Hogan colours in New Zealand's richest weight-for-age race - the Gr.1 $400,000 Herbie Dyke Stakes (2000m), while Group Three performer Aotearower contests an undercard event.


Ronchi performed well in his Te Rapa dress rehearsal last Saturday.


The capable four-year-old will make his second bid for Group One honours after he was unplaced in the same race last season.


"He's very well and we took him to Te Rapa last Saturday for a gallop between races," said Allan Peard, who trains the son of Stravinsky with Bruce Wallace.


"He's got a lot of ability."


The winner of five races and a Group placegetter, Ronchi finished sixth after an interrupted run in the Gr.2 Rich Hill Mile two starts back and he was then sixth in an open handicap at Pukekohe Park.


"He got cut off at the 1400 [metres] and to be fair he was a run short that day," Peard said.


"A little bit of rain would be spot on for him."


Abidewithme will make her final race day appearance in the  Herbie Dyke Stakes.


In foal to Tavistock, the Stephen Autridge and Jamie Richards-trained mare bounced back to form with a solid last-start performance at Trentham to finish third in the Gr.1 Thorndon Mile.


The Redoute's Choice mare has won nine races, including two at Group Two level and she is also twice a Group One placegetter.
